This is the story of Arthur, a golden Cocker Spaniel who is not an ordinary dog - he remembers everything: the smell of pancakes in a warm kitchen, the sound of laughter from children he once loved, the feel of muddy paws after long walks in the meadows and along river banks. Now, lying on a worn blanket in a noisy shelter, Arthur tells his story to Toby, the old Golden Retriever with whom he shares his kennel. .
From country fields to city streets, from joy to heartbreak, Arthur has lived many lives - but he still waits for one thing: a place to call home again.
Told with warmth, humour and a dog's unshakable loyalty, this is a moving story of love, loss and second chances - a kind reminder that every dog in a shelter has a story worth hearing.
